HD650: because i like its darkness and expressiveness as well as its contrast in presentation against Grados.
K701: because i like its neutral presentation, its technical ability as well as its ability to reproduce female vocals amazingly. also a nice contrast with other phones.
Grado RS1i, SR325i, HF2: because i just love the Grado sound period. they sound the most natural to me like very old traditional speakers. the 325i's and RS1i's also contrast nicely. 325i's having a brighter tone while the RS1i having a somewhat darker tone. 325i's are still the best for acoustic music IMO. i'm hoping the HF2 will provide something in between.
